Just one more question: How can add multiple carriers to the same formula and also.. You may watch the full video of this tutorial at the bottom of this blog. So any help would be amazing . In the new window, click Add Column > Conditional Column. In Excel, IF is a core function; its one of the first functions we learn and remains popular for advanced users. In this tutorial, I will introduce the syntax of this if statement and some simple and complex examples for you. Please remember to give aand accept the solution as it will help others in the future. As there are 56 possible combinations using two items from the list above and since there is no difference between the form which will load if Projects A, B or C are selected (and the same for SAP A and B), is there a way I can do this easily without having to cover all 56 combinations? Never before have we really had a tool that enables us so easily and effectively create this type of advanced analysis. After finishing the criteria, click OK button to get back to the Power Query Editor window. I created a measure that counts how many days its been since the last entry was recorded. These measures change based on our scenario selection, and we can now incorporate these scenarios inside our logic. Power BI, IF statement with multiple OR and AND statements Ask Question Asked 3 years, 6 months ago Modified 3 years, 6 months ago Viewed 34k times 1 I have a table and want to create a new column based on some columns in the table using multiple statements. Write Conditional Statement Using SWITCH in DAX and Power BI In the popped out Add Conditional Column dialog box, please do the following operations: Enter a name for the new column into the New column name textbox; Why is this sentence from The Great Gatsby grammatical? SetVisible property of Project button to: 3.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? However, the above statement still reruns the value "False" instead of "True". Matched Content: How do you handle multiple conditions in the if statement?. I am not sure on the screen navigation, but the logic I think you need is something like this. I used a pattern that I have used in a lot of scenario-type analysis where IF HASONEVALUE or if one of the scenarios are selected, then equal to that scenario price change. In this blog post, I want to show another really cool example on how you can incorporate multiple what if parameters in Power BI all at once. Sundays have a 10% premium, and two products have a 5% discount. Select the data table, and go to the Power Query Editor window by clicking Data > From Table/Range. Alright, the previous examples are easy for us to understand. How to Get Your Question Answered Quickly. Bulk update symbol size units from mm to map units in rule-based symbology, Acidity of alcohols and basicity of amines. For the cost part, were going to increase the quantity again by the demand. In our first scenario, we want to add a 10% premium for sales on Sunday. The syntax below performs two tests using and logic. But the warning screen should appear only if any individual field value is Yes. Breaking News, Sports, Manitoba, Canada. This will help others find it more readily. The next step is the integral logic part and this is the formula I used to integrate all of these changes to a particular scenario. Open and create multiple documents in new tabs of the same window, rather than in new windows. Find out more about the online and in person events happening in March! To learn more, see our tips on writing great answers. Only those field values will submit if all the field values are No. I believe in you. 2. The problem with your current logic is that the form will submit on the first bit without testing for the second. You will be familiar with this method if youve ever programmed VBA or other languages. You need something like this: https://community.powerbi.com/t5/Desktop/How-to-add-hours-to-DateTime-data/td-p/104443, How to Get Your Question Answered Quickly. You can do this . Power BI if statement using measure and Calculate - Learn DAX This site uses Akismet to reduce spam. Select the data table, and click Data > From Table/Range to go to the Power Query Editor window. How to write IF-Expression in Power Query M language Normally, Conditional Column is helpful for some basic scenarios. In the example below, we use the List.Contains function. For instance, I will specify, Specify the first criteria into the first criteria field, and then click, = if [Product] = "Dress" then [Price] * 0.5 else, = if [Product] = "Dress" or [Product] = "T-shirt" then "AAA", = if [Product] ="Dress" and [Order] > 300 then [Price]*0.5, =if ([Product] = "Dress" and [Order] > 300 ) or. It depands if you can do this calculation in the underlaying data. For example, the syntax below reverses the result of the logical test. My primary data set has a list of transaction IDs together with a month end date. The final piece of the logic syntax is the not statement. You can combine AND and OR to form any condition you can imagine. Open IF DAX Statement now. Since time frame relies on a conditional statement (carrier). By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. There is so much to learn with this example, and heaps of techniques to go into. Dealing With Multiple IF Statements In Power BI Using DAX Enterprise DNA 73.6K subscribers Subscribe 59K views 2 years ago If you come from an Excel background, just like most of the. Power Query always defaults to using the Conditional Column dialog box if it can. *****FREE COURSE - Ultimate Beginners Guide To Power BIFREE COURSE - Ultimate Beginners Guide To DAXFREE - 60 Page DAX Reference Guide DownloadFREE - Power BI Resource In these types of scenarios, I advise using brackets (or parentheses, as you may call them) to simplify the order of calculation. Modified 4 years, 5 months ago. You can do some amazing work around scenario analysis by integrating what if parameters in Power BI things like sales, profits, or transactions.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Power Query If statement: nested ifs & multiple conditions. For example, in one scenario you might want to see what will happen if you increase the price and demand stays the same or decreases. Power Query If statement: nested ifs & multiple conditions Not just because of the insights you can find, but also the ease which you can implement this analysis compared to doing this with historical tools like Excel. Finally, as we have a list of two products, we could use a function that returns a true/false result. Or "time"? 11:28 AM - 1:15 (or 75 minutes) = 10:13 AM. I want to create a column that shows the days since the last entry by group. How should I write multiple IF statements in DAX using Power BI Desktop? power bi if or statement multiple conditions But are limited for advanced uses. Creating an If statement with multiple conditions in Power Bi However, the error messages can be challenging to understand. The user can choose one or two items. If we go to those formulas, you will see all Ive done is to utilize the Scenario Profits and use CALCULATE to break out what the Best Case result would be. Now i also need it to tell me if a warehouse has the item as . If you need to modify it while filtering "on the fly" than use DAX. IF () and SWITCH () are two recommended functions for getting the same results as a CASE expression. having a successful message). For the revenue part, Im going with Sales Order Quantity multiplied by the Demands Change because if the demand increases, then were going to sell more of the quantity. All the tests must be true for the true result to be returned. Insights and Strategies from the Enterprise DNA Blog. I want to show or hide buttons based on the user's selection. Right-click on the table and choose "New Column". Result = IF ('Butikk' [column1]) equals "true" and ('butikk' [column2]) equals "true" then "True" els "False". I have also done this for the Ok Case result and the Worse Case result. Hopefully, you will agree that this is an intuitive method of writing an if statement. What would be the correct DAX code to acheive the above? Below are the conditions: 1. Did this satellite streak past the Hubble Space Telescope so close that it was out of focus? We have our actual profits or forecasted profits, and then Ive gone ahead and shocked them with our multiple what-if scenarios to see the impact throughout the year if we implement these changes. Using Advanced DAX For Multiple IF Statement In Power BI - Enterprise DNA Surely there is an if function? right? well, kind of. I have an original table with user IDs and SecondsToOrder, looking like this. Claim your free eBook. How to match a specific column position till the end of line? Find out more about the February 2023 update. Similarly change the text "Project" to "SAP" etc., and place them in the corresponding buttons. In this example, we will be calculating the value assuming the following: Lets start with Scenario 1 and use the Conditional Column feature in the user interface. For writing the M code, please do as this: 1. Arriving new columns based on multiple conditions is almost impossible without IF Statements, so one needs to be aware of if statements while arriving new columns. Hello all,I have a dataset with a top material number, in another column the component number that goes into the top material and a calculation number.I would like to generate a new column in PowerQuery. There is a lot of unknowns here. What is the point of Thrower's Bandolier? The mathematical calculation becomes: 1 + 1 * 0 = 1. If we try to use the Conditional Column feature with two or more conditions, things can get tricky. How To Start Using What If Parameters Inside Power BI, Scenario Analysis Techniques Using Multiple What If Parameters, FREE COURSE - Ultimate Beginners Guide To Power BI, FREE COURSE - Ultimate Beginners Guide To DAX, FREE - 60 Page DAX Reference Guide Download, Power BI Parameters Via Query Editor - Enterprise DNA, New Course: Power Query/M Nested Structures, Brand New Course: Introduction to Statistics for Data Analysts. So, I started searching for the secrets to automating Excel. The following syntax tests logical_test1. It makes coding and interpreting formulas like this significantly simpler. In 2015, I started a new job, for which I was regularly working after 10pm. I try to create a calculated column but only got ERROR. For example, if the carrier is Jet Blue, subtract 75 minutes or (1 h 15 mm) to the specified time. In this specific example I showed you not only DAX measures but also how you can create a table of information that could classify certain scenarios. I'm trying to build up some calculation like this for a visual of stock management between multiple warehouses. Enter the following options on the Add Conditional Column dialog box: We now have our query with the conditional column: Also, take a look at the formula bar; this matches the syntax we saw earlier: We have only used a few options in the Conditional Column dialog box in the scenario. The if-expression selects from two expressions based on the value of a logical input value and evaluates only the selected expression. All these fields are retrieved from a SharePoint list. Learn how your comment data is processed. How should I write multiple IF statements in DAX using Power BI Desktop? Please see above the time frame for each carrier. There are many ways we could address this solution. A hard-working, results-driven focused professional who is capable of systems thinking and highly proficient in transforming business requirements into solid BI solutions that are very intuitive for the end-users.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. But the result is the time itself and not the subtracted calculated time. . Any comments, certainly let me know down below.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Remember that we have incorporated multiple scenarios and multiple measures. IF function (DAX) - DAX | Microsoft Learn Ive used MIN to pick up what the actual price change is. In the opened Custom Column dialog box, please do the following operations: 3. If it evaluates to $true, then it executes the scriptblock in the braces. Find out more about the February 2023 update. DAX CASE Statement Functionality with IF, SWITCH and SWITCH True https://docs.microsoft.com/en-us/powerapps/maker/canvas-apps/functions/function-logicals. Not just because of the insights you can find, but . By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. 2. Then, click OK to close this dialog box. In the latter case, the IF function will implicitly convert data types to accommodate both values. "Multiple conditions in JavaScript" is published by Justin Lee. Keep up to date with current events and community announcements in the Power Apps community. How to notate a grace note at the start of a bar with lilypond? I am aware of the What-if limitation of 1,000, but I need the parameters to be in Millions. Then, click OK button to go back to the Power Query Editor window, and you will get a new column with the data you need, see screenshot: 4. Add a conditional column with multiple conditions, How to get your questions answered quickly. =IF (Something is True, then do something, otherwise do something else) Multiple conditions to IF statement in PowerApps, GCC, GCCH, DoD - Federal App Makers (FAM). Take the first data as example, if the product status is Old, displaying a 50% discount; if the product status is New, displaying a 20% discount. ***** Related Links *****How To Start Using What If Parameters Inside Power BIPower BI What-If Parameter FeatureScenario Analysis Techniques Using Multiple What If Parameters. The Power BI IF Statement allows you to add new conditional columns, in 2 forms. The cool thing about this chart is that no matter what time frame we select, it automatically adjusts. With this one formula, we can work out what our scenario profits are by incorporating all of these individual what if parameters in Power BI. The AND logic performs multiple logical tests inside a single if statement. IF function with multiple conditions - Power BI How to Get Your Question Answered Quickly. Im going to show you show you how Ive created a model that enables you to analyze all of these all at once. Read more: here; Edited by: Shanon Coral; 3. javascript if statement multiple conditions Code Example. Time calculation with DAX or conditional column. If any of the tests is false, the false result is returned. having some warning messages). You need something like this:https://community.powerbi.com/t5/Desktop/How-to-add-hours-to-DateTime-data/td-p/104443. The syntax of if statement in dax is IF (logical_test,value_if_true, value_if_false) The first parameter of if statement in power bi is any expression that can return true or false output. I would like to generate a new column in PowerQuery. Author: codegrepper.com; Updated: 2022-11-28; Rated: 66/100 (8239 votes) High: 97/100 ; Low . check out ourevents calendar, or even become amemberif you like what you see. Then created a custom colum to subtract time_frame from real time (Hora ATD): I think might be the data type I selected for time_frame. LOS ANGELES (AP) Search crews have rescued Californians stranded for days in multiple feet of snow after back-to-back storms plastered the state's . The user can choose any two items from the following list: So for example, if someone chooses any item which includes "project" the project button will become visible and, if someone chooses any item which includes "SAP " the SAP button becomes visible. I needed to work with a pattern based on whatever scenario selection I make here. This is not possible. Power BI IF Statement | Apply IF Function in Power BI DAX - WallStreetMojo In the popped out Custom Column dialog box, please do the following operations: 4. Not sure is the solution should be a calculated column or metric. I have a PowerApps form that is having some different data types of fields includingYes/No fields. Conditional Statements in DAX - AND &&, OR || and IN - Power - YouTube On Power BI Desktop, I am working with multiple conditional IF statements. In this particular example from a member, there are multiple evaluations on every row. Add a Custom Column to the table by clicking Add Column> Custom Column. So much to learn about this incredible analytical technique inside of Power BI. In the popped out Add Conditional Column dialog, please do the following operations: 4. Based on our data set, there are three possible results for this scenario: We could use similar logic to the Conditional Column we created earlier. So you could have a look at what would have happened if something did occur. In the opened window, click Add Column > Custom Column. Not the answer you're looking for? I agree with@WarrenBelzyou need to move your submit to the end of the logic: If(DataCardValue17.Value=false && DataCardValue18.Value=false && DataCardValue19.Value=false && DataCardValue20.Value=false && DataCardValue21.Value=false && DataCardValue22.Value=false && DataCardValue23.Value=false && DataCardValue24.Value=false && DataCardValue25.Value=false && DataCardValue26.Value=false,SubmitForm(Form1);Navigate(Screen3), // true submit form and go to success screenNavigate(Screen4) // false warning screen. I used these formulas and branched out again using the cumulative total pattern. Redoing the align environment with a specific formatting. 100 Roanoke, VA 24014 www.L-TEN.org | Tel: (540) 725-3859 Privacy Policy. power bi stacked column chart with negative values. Therefore, if we use the formula above, then edit the step, Power Query will open the Conditional Column dialog box rather than the Custom Column dialog box. Lets revisit Scenario 1. In this tutorial, I want to show you my favourite way to use Power BI. In this type, you can use brackets into the formula to define complex rules. Attend online or watch the recordings of this Power BI specific conference, which includes 130+ sessions, 130+ speakers, product managers, MVPs, and experts. If there is any posthelps, then please considerAccept it as the solutionto help the other members find it more quickly. Hora ATD is a real time or and you want to subtract hours from it? Can only return the results specified. Sometimes, you may need to use multiple conditions with AND or OR logic. The following would provide the relevant logic for our scenario: As demonstrated above, Conditional Columns are helpful for basic scenarios. Multiple Condition If Statements - Power BI Find out more about the online and in person events happening in March! I have done the conditions "the long way" and they should work. Today, I teach these techniques to other professionals in our training program so they too can spend less time at work (and more time with their children and doing the things they love). Select the data table, and go to the Power Query Editor window by clicking Data > From Table/Range. Thats it. Then the NewColumn would work as expected, Creating an If statement with multiple conditions in Power Bi, How Intuit democratizes AI development across teams through reusability. First(DataCardValue71.Attachments).Name, ).Result = "docx", true, false;Notify( "Please submit the file in .docx format", NotificationType.Error It used to work fine the condition returned false and notified the error message when I uploaded a file type other than docx. This is not possible. I did a test on my side for your reference. TIP: If you decoupling stuff like, or chaining behaviors, add an annotation to your code like above. I have a dataset with a top material number, in another column the component number that goes into the top material and a calculation number. Understanding SUMX and iterators in general is really crucial. In the Worse Case, we dont change the price but demand just falls and our costs increase. E.g. You can use calculated columns. Power Platform and Dynamics 365 Integrations. My attemp at the DAX formula to pull out the matching transactions: Here is the solution to the above problem statement. Please see above the time frame for each carrier. What video game is Charlie playing in Poker Face S01E07? Is the God of a monotheism necessarily omnipotent? Or logic performs multiple logical tests, but only requires a single true response to return the true result. Using this formula will deliver us this chart which allows us to compare with our general forecasted profits. This column should basically reflect the top material. Then youll be able to work along with examples and see the solution in action, plus the file will be helpful for future reference. 2023 LTEN - Life Sciences Trainers & Educators Network. Now, lets make it harder. Look at the statement below. Hora ATD is a real time and depending the carrier I would like to subtract 90, 75 or 30 minutes in order to obtain a new colum with the subtractedexact time. =if [Day Name] <> "Sunday" then 0 else if [Product] = "Tiger" then 0.05 else if [Product] = "Farmhouse Bloomer" then 0.05 else 0.1. On top of what Ive already done, I wanted to see how things are cumulatively, and see how things accumulate over time. Here, I will introduce how to use this if statement in Power Query. Styling contours by colour and by line thickness in QGIS.
Biodynamic Craniosacral Therapy Training Chicago, Giant Middle Finger Sign, Joann Fletcher Black Clothes, What Was The Average Wage In 1925 Uk, Unit 15 Exam Comprehensive Final Nu631 Herzing, Articles P